Ureaplasma Species in Perinatal Disease: From the Age of Innocence to the Missing Villain
Ureaplasma urealyticum and Ureaplasma parvum occupy an odd place in perinatal medicine: dismissed for decades as harmless residents of the female genital tract, they are now recognized as pathogens with real consequences for preterm newborns. This review traces that paradigm shif...
